2 Chronicles 7:18-20
New American Bible (Revised Edition)
18 I will establish the throne of your kingship as I covenanted with David your father when I said, There shall never be wanting someone from your line as ruler in Israel. 19 But if ever you turn away and forsake my commandments and statutes which I set before you, and proceed to serve other gods, and bow down to them, 20 I will uproot the people from the land I gave and repudiate the house I have consecrated for my name. I will make it a proverb and a byword among all nations.

2 Chronicles 7:18-20
New International Version
18 I will establish your royal throne, as I covenanted(A) with David your father when I said, ‘You shall never fail to have a successor(B) to rule over Israel.’(C)
19 “But if you[a] turn away(D) and forsake(E) the decrees and commands I have given you[b] and go off to serve other gods and worship them, 20 then I will uproot(F) Israel from my land,(G) which I have given them, and will reject this temple I have consecrated for my Name. I will make it a byword and an object of ridicule(H) among all peoples.
